Alaska Crushes Bakersfield 6-0 In Series Opener

Published on April 24, 2007 under ECHL (ECHL)
Alaska Aces News Release


ANCHORAGE, Alaska -Derek Gustafson stopped all 26 shots he faced while Joe Talbot scored twice as Alaska cruised to a 6-0 rout of Bakersfield in Game One of the National Conference semi-finals before 5,003 at Sullivan Arena.

Monday's shutout marked the first time all year long that the Condors had been blanked, as the Aces grabbed a 1-0 lead in this best-of-seven series pitting two of the league's three best teams during the regular season. While Alaska failed to score on any of its eight power play opportunities, its penalty-killing unit stuffed Bakersfield nine times and accounted for the only goal that Gustafson would need, as Ryan MacMurchy whipped a snap shot short side against Condors goaltender Rejean Beauchemin with the Aces shorthanded and 5:55 left in the first period. Talbot scored the first of his two goals four minutes later after a Bakersfield turnover and a crisp pass from Kimbi Daniels, leaving Talbot to bury a backhander from point blank range.

Mike Scott scored off the rush following an interior pass from Kevin Croxton at the 3:34 mark of the second period, and when Talbot also converted off the rush less than two minutes later, Beauchemin was finished, having surrendered four goals on 12 shots in 25 minutes. His replacement, Jamie Hodson, held Alaska in check, until early in the third period, when goals by Daniels and Olivier Filion, who scored in his fourth straight game, 16 seconds apart put the game away.
